City Council Approves FY2025-2026 Budget Amendment on Second Reading

The City Council approved the Fiscal Year 2025-2026 budget amendment on its second reading. There were no changes made between the first and second readings. The amendment pertains to the General Fund budget and the Capital Improvement Fund budget for FY2025-2026. The ordinance number is 202605.

City Strengthens Enforcement Against Abandoned Shopping Carts, Mandates Business Controls

The City Council approved an ordinance amendment to create a more efficient enforcement process for shopping carts left on public property. The amendment requires businesses to install cart-disabling devices and removes the burden of storing carts from the city. This change aims to hold businesses accountable, reduce the number of carts on public property, allow for immediate enforcement without storage, and free up officer time for more serious violations. Businesses will have a two-month outreach period for voluntary compliance before the ordinance becomes effective on August 3rd. The city will also be able to charge a cost recovery fee for retrieving carts.

City Council Declines HOA Advisory Board, Opts to Explore Registry and Fraud Fund

The City Council engaged in a discussion regarding the creation of a City of Doral Condominium and Homeowners Association (HOA) Advisory Board. While some council members and residents expressed support for the idea as a means to provide guidance and resources, others raised concerns about the city's authority and the potential for creating false expectations. Ultimately, the council decided against forming the advisory board. Instead, a motion was passed to direct the City Attorney to investigate the feasibility of requiring HOAs and condos to register and potentially pay a fee to establish a fund for investigating and providing relief for complaints of fraud or wrongdoing. This fund would aim to provide tangible solutions and support for residents facing issues within their associations. The City Attorney is expected to report back within 60 days.

City Council Approves Ordinance Requiring Human Trafficking Awareness Signs in Hotels

The City Council approved an ordinance on first reading (Ordinance number 20268) that codifies a requirement for hotels to display public awareness signs regarding human trafficking. This measure aligns with Florida statute and makes it a code requirement, with penalties for non-compliance. An outreach program will distribute approved signs to establishments to ensure simple compliance. This initiative is a continuation of previous efforts to combat human trafficking within the city.
